<span style="color:#000000;"><span style="font-size:12px;"><span style="font-family:arial,helvetica,sans-serif;">&beta;-Estradiol-6-one 6-(O-carboxymethyloxime) (CAS&nbsp;35048-47-6)&nbsp;was shown to exhibit regulatory activities towards the expression of leptin, a protein hormone that coordinate appetite/hunger and metabolism.&beta;-Estradiol-6-one 6-(O-carboxymethyloxime) was shown to control the secretion of leptin via membrane associated estrogen receptor alpha in human placental cells.</span></span></span></p>
